Abstract
Until now, visual and auditory senses are used for information-giving from air conditioner, audio and navigation system in the driver cockpit. In this study, the effectiveness of the blind operation using the tactile sense was examined as one of ""the new operation system.?? We clarified the vibration sensitive characteristics of the finger, and the specification for vibration actuator included in the control panel was decided. The evaluation of the blind operation carried out comparison experiment with the touch operation using cognition workload evaluation system which consisted of effective visual field equipment and drive simulator. The superiority of the blind operation confirmed the experiment in multiple problems, miss response rate and steering deflection angle.
